During the Marlowick 4.2 hardening cycle we traced the descriptor exhaustion to the Pellcroft ingest worker, which leaked sockets on aborted handshakes. The fix wraps every accept in a scoped guard and adds a periodic audit pass. Before signing off the release, verify the audit counters stay flat under load. The audit pass uses the following constants.

limits module of tajop-hahig:
RATE_LIMITS = {
    "quenath": 10,
    "oliix": 1,
    "zorath": 2,
    "ralath": 2,
}

StageView renders interactive seat maps for the Marlowe Hall box office. We run three environments: dev (shared, refreshed nightly), staging (mirrors production layouts from the venue sync), and production. Staging is the only non-prod environment wired to the real pricing service, so treat it carefully during rehearsal-week load tests. Each environment has its own renderer pool and cache tier; sizes differ significantly. For reference at the sync, the production environment currently runs with the following configuration.

config for kahag-tafop:
WENWYN_PIN=7412
WENWYN_TENANT=fenion
WENWYN_METRICS_HOST=metrics.wenwyn.zemvarnet.local
WENWYN_SEAL=seal_cafee3b9
WENWYN_STANDBY_TEAM=praox

Subject: Graphlace 3.2 released

Plugin authors: Graphlace 3.2 is out. The edge-bundling API is now stable, and the old layout hooks are deprecated until 4.0. Please rebuild against the new headers and re-run the compatibility suite before publishing. To verify you're building against the correct release artifact, check it against the token below.

session token of kahog-bahif = htk9_f63daec35

## Step 4 — Enable log sampling on Quillrelay

Quillrelay emits ~40k log lines per minute in prod. Post-migration, the new collector bills per line, so sampling is mandatory before cut-over.

Sampling is head-based: debug lines are sampled hard, warnings lightly, errors never. Do not enable sampling in the staging tier — we need full logs there for the burn-in week.

Restart the relay workers after applying the change; hot reload does not pick up sampler settings. Apply the following sampler configuration.

config for tagaf-bawif:
[norok]
host = norok.ordinworks.local
user = norok_svc
database = norok_prod